Manchester United have completed a deal to sign 16-year-old midfielder Isaac Konde from Liverpool. This move sees the young talent switch from Anfield to Old Trafford.

Elsewhere, Liverpool forward Federico Chiesa, 26, may look to leave the club in January. His potential departure hinges on his game time upon returning from injury.

In other transfer news, former Manchester United winger Jadon Sancho is reportedly in discussions with at least two Premier League clubs over a possible return. AC Milan are also preparing a January loan move for Real Madrid's 20-year-old Brazil forward Endrick.

Manchester United remain keen on Leicester City midfielder Louis Page, 18, after missing out on a deadline-day deal. Liverpool and Manchester United have also made direct contact with Wolves regarding 18-year-old winger Matheus Mane. Brentford have opened contract talks with 24-year-old German forward Kevin Schade to deter interest from Arsenal, while Manchester City are monitoring Atletico Madrid midfielder Alex Baena but are unlikely to make a January move.
